BS48 2ED lies on Chapel Barton in Nailsea, Bristol. BS48 2ED is located in the Nailsea West End electoral ward, within the unitary authority of North Somerset and the English Parliamentary constituency of North Somerset.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Bristol, North Somerset and South Gloucestershire ICB - 15C and the police force is Avon and Somerset. This postcode has been in use since December 1997.
